Lamar Jackson was on the practice field again Thursday as the Ravens prepare to take on the Chicago Bears, but he was limited for a second straight day.
It’s Jackson’s first practice action in 24 days after exiting the Ravens’ loss in Kansas City early with a hamstring injury. The Ravens have a short week following Sunday’s game as they’ll head to Miami for “Thursday Night Football.”
“If he says he’s ready to go, I’m ready to go,” Offensive Coordinator Todd Monken said. “It’s up to him, and I thought he looked really good today. I thought there were things he did out there today that took another step forward.”
Jackson’s availability for Sunday’s game is the biggest question outstanding, but outside of their two-time MVP, the Ravens are the healthiest they’ve been in quite some time.
